Meaning of the Name Rima

The name Rima holds several beautiful meanings. Chief among them, it denotes a white antelope or gazelle, evoking imagery of grace and elegance. In some cultures, it also signifies a poem or prose, symbolizing creativity and artfulness. The name’s varied interpretations across languages speak to its universal appeal and enduring charm.

Pronunciation Guide for ريما in Arabic

/ˈriː.ma/ - ريما

The name sounds like 'REE-ma', with emphasis on the first syllable.

Origin of the Name Rima

The name Rima finds its roots in the Arabic language, where it is predominantly associated with nature, specifically as a term for a graceful animal—the gazelle. Global Distribution & Gender Ratio

Usage and gender distribution of the name Rima across different countries, based on data from GenderAPI.

Indonesia 58.33%
♀ Female: 99.11% ♂ Male: 0.89%
Saudi Arabia 7.59%
♀ Female: 98.04% ♂ Male: 1.96%
Türkiye 5.13%
♀ Female: 94.2% ♂ Male: 5.8%
United States 4.99%
♀ Female: 98.51% ♂ Male: 1.49%
Lebanon 2.83%
♀ Female: 100% ♂ Male: 0%

Country-based gender and popularity insights are derived from information provided by Gender API.

Famous People Named Rima

  • Rima Fakih: Miss USA 2010
  • Rima Horton: British Labour Party politician
  • Rima Khcheich: Lebanese singer
